What does SDL mean in medical abbreviation?

What does the medical term SDL stand for?

In some cases, the abbreviation SDL may have a few different meanings. However, what does the SDL medical term stand for?

SDL medical abbreviation, what does it stand for?

In the medicine field, the SDL abbreviation stands for Space Dynamics Laboratory.

SDL: Space Dynamics Laboratory

